Why These Are the Top Dodge Repair Auto Repair Shops in Oil City

** The Dodge repair market in Oil City itself is limited, characterized by generalist auto repair shops. For routine maintenance on standard Dodge models (e.g., Caravans, Journeys), these local shops provide adequate service at competitive prices. However, for the specialized needs of HEMI V8, SRT, Hellcat, and performance modification work, the market is underserved *within* the city. The competition level for true specialists is low locally but increases when considering the broader Northwestern PA region, including Franklin and Oil City. Enthusiasts often travel to shops in Erie or Pittsburgh for the most cutting-edge tuning and fabrication. Typical pricing for specialized work is in line with regional averages: diagnostic fees range from $120-$150/hour, while engine or transmission work can quickly run into the thousands. What are the most common Dodge repair issues you see in Oil City, and are any related to our local climate or roads?

In Oil City, we frequently address electrical problems in Dodge vehicles, particularly with the infotainment system and door modules, as well as suspension wear from our area's pothole-ridden roads and harsh winter conditions. Rust prevention is also a key service due to the road salt used during Pennsylvania winters.

When should I seek immediate service for my Dodge in Oil City instead of waiting for a routine appointment?

Seek immediate service if you notice warning lights like the red temperature gauge or oil pressure light, especially before tackling steep local routes like routes 8 or 62. Any unusual steering, braking, or transmission behavior on our hilly terrain also warrants a prompt check for safety.

What is a general price range for common Dodge repairs at shops in Oil City, PA?

Prices vary, but common services like brake pad replacements typically range from $250-$400 per axle, while more complex issues like transmission solenoid repairs can cost $500-$900. Always request a written estimate from local shops, as labor rates in Venango County can differ from larger metro areas.

Are there any local considerations for maintaining my Dodge in Oil City's driving environment?

Yes, due to our humid summers and salt-heavy winters, undercarriage washes are crucial to combat rust, and more frequent battery tests are advised as extreme temperature swings can weaken them. Also, consider all-terrain or severe weather tires if you frequently drive on rural or less-maintained county roads around Oil City.
